Output ecd26cd8f68b39a57ebaa7fac67515d334ff0e49fdb34201e104168c4e1f3412:29

value
187026
script pubkey
OP_0 OP_PUSHBYTES_20 27e45c4be8cfe556d705a5c333616d15de3db622
address
bc1qylj9cjlgelj4d4c95hpnxctdzh0rmd3z5q44ma
transaction
ecd26cd8f68b39a57ebaa7fac67515d334ff0e49fdb34201e104168c4e1f3412
spent
true